Taking a quick and very important break from Calzone Power Hour: Voting for the final round of the Best Pizza in New Orleans starts now. For all the uninitiated, here's how it works: Throughout the week 32 pizza-powerhouses have been narrowed down by voters to just four remaining finalists. There have been some serious upsets and surprises. Mid City Pizza, for instance, is definitely the under dog and has been killing it. The second round of the semis saw an extremely tight race with Domenica and Pizza Delicious squeaking ahead of Pizza Nola.
Voting for the finals will be open for 24 hours, which means tomorrow, March 21, at 2:30 p.m. Eater NOLA will congratulate a new champion for having the Best Pizza in New Orleans. You all know the rules...four pizzas enter, but only one will leave victorious. Let's keep it clean, and may the winners be showered in shredded mozzarella and beer.
Here are your finalists: Mid City Pizza, Reginelli's, Domenica and Pizza Delicious. Who makes the best pizza in New Orleans?
